Hello, ever since I have installed a SSD instead of HDD in my HP Pavilion DV7, I have this problem: whenever I work on battery, computer slows down and eventually stops, with dmesg showing errors from disk. The same happens on friend's Dell Vostro 1015 SSD's are Patriot Pyro SE 120GB (with firmware 502ABBF0) and Transcend TS128GSSD320 128GB.
Ok, in order to figure this out.. you have to tell what of the two SSD drives is device "sda"
Either. One is in my laptop, the oteh is in friend's. Both showing the same symptoms, only in Linux and only when running on battery. Tried with btrfs, ext4, xfs, no difference.
